Will of Andrew Alexander, Frederick Co. Maryland     1889

In the name of God, Amen.

I, Andrew Alexander, in the County of Frederick and state of Maryland, being 
of sound and disposing mind and memory do make, publish and declare this to be 
my last Will and Testament, hereby  making all former Wills by me at any time 
heretofore made.

And as my worldly estate and all the property, real, personal or mixed of 
which, I shall die seized and possess or to which I  shall be entitled at the 
time of my decease, I divide, bequest and dispose of in the said manner.

My will is that all my just debts and funeral expenses shall by my Executor 
hereinafter named be paid out of my Estate as soon after my decease or shall  
by there be found convenient.
I will, order and direct that my Executors hereinafter named shall sell at 
public sale or private sale under an order of the Orphans Court of Frederick 
County all my property both, real, personal and mixed or any reasonable time 
after my decease that  they may think desirable and divide the proceeds of 
such sale in the manner following.
I bequeath to my  two grandchildren (namely) William Henry Smelser and Ella 
May Smelser, the sum of one hundred and fifty dollars each, which shall be 
kept in the hands of my son, Andrew S. Alexander until they become of lawful 
age to receive the same, with interest thereon at the rate of three percent 
per annum; I will and bequeath to my wife, Olevia Ann Alexander, one fourth 
the remainder to be paid to her in lieu of her dower. The balance remaining ; 
I will, order and direct shall be divided equally share and share alike 
between my children (namely) Laura Catherine Baker, Anna Olevia Lookingbill, 
Emily Jane Isabella Dayhoff, Andrew S. Alexander, Edward D. Alexander, 
Margaret Ellen Alexander, Rosa Alice Cassell, Frances Cordelia Wilson, Martha 
Virginia Crumrine, Reuben H. I. Alexander, Caroline Elizabeth Koons, and 
Susannah Ruth Boone.
And lastly, I do nominate and appoint, Peter Lugenbeel and Andrew S. Alexander 
to be Executors of this my last Will and Testament.

In witness hereof, I,  the said Andrew Alexander have to this my last will and 
testament, consisting of One sheet of paper, subscribed my name and affixed my 
seal this Twenty First day of January in the year of our Lord one thousand 
eight hundred and eighty nine.
								Andrew 
Alexander

Signed, Sealed, published and declared by the said Andrew Alexander as and for 
his last Will and Testament in this the presence of us who at his request in 
his presence and in the presence of each other have subscribed our names as 
witnesses there unto.
		Samuel Keefer   Unionville Frederick Co, Md.
		Samuel Eury
		Earnest Pearse

Maryland, Frederick County to wit

On this 10 th day of September, 1889, came Peter Lugenbeel and made oath on 
the Holy Evangely of Almighty God that the aforegoing instrument is the true 
last Will and Testament of Andrew Alexander, late of Frederick County 
deceased, that has come to his hands and possession; that he perceived the 
same from the Testators for safekeeping, and that he does not know of any 
other later date.

In the Orphans Court of Frederick County
	The Court, after having carefully examined the above last will and 
testament of Andrew Alexander, late of Frederick County, deceased, together 
and also the evidence addresses as to it's validity, orders and decrees, this 
10th day of Sept, A.D., 1889,that same be admitted to probate in this Court as 
the true and genuine last Will and Testament of said Andrew Alexander, 
deceased.
